Erik Voorhees, a prominent crypto figure and former CEO of the crypto exchange ShapeShift, reportedly purchased more than $56 million worth of Ethereum (ETH).
Citing Arkham’s onchain data, Lookonchain reported that Voorhees spent 49.08 million USDT to buy 23,393 ETH through two separate wallets on Sunday. The analytics firm noted that Voorhees had sold 12,886 ETH a year earlier when it was trading at $3,324.
Since the Lookonchain report, one of the wallets — 0x3e6…Ef2f7 — traded additional millions of USDT for ETH. The total ETH purchased by the two wallets now stands at 24,968 ETH, valued at $56.5 million.
Arkham data shows that “0x3e6…Ef2f7” still holds 4.44 million USDT and 8.64 million AETHUSDT (Aave Ethereum USDT). The other wallet, “0x431…10c91,” has depleted its USDT holdings to purchase ETH.
Earlier in the week, Voorhees also reportedly purchased tokenized gold cryptocurrencies XAUT and PAXG worth $23.7 million at the time. The Block has reached out to Voorhees to confirm the transactions.
Voorhee’s reported return to Ethereum after a one-year break may be part of a greater wave of institutional investors showing long-term conviction in the cryptocurrency, as reflected in rising inflows into spot Ethereum exchange-traded funds. The ETFs posted $160.8 million worth of net inflows last week.
Lookonchain also reported earlier today that Billy Luedtke, an early Ethereum user and CEO of Intuition Protocol, bought 7,769 ETH on Sunday.
Ethereum is trading at $2,265, up 7.15% in the past 24 hours, according to The Block’s Ethereum price page.
